Exploring the Colosseum
One of the most iconic destinations on the Roman Map of the World is the Colosseum. This ancient amphitheater was used for gladiator contests, animal hunts, and other public spectacles during ancient Rome. Today, visitors can explore the ruins and learn about the history of this iconic structure.
The History of the Colosseum
The Colosseum was built between 70 and 80 AD by Emperor Vespasian, and it took almost ten years to complete. The amphitheater was designed to hold up to 50,000 spectators and was used for a variety of public events. Over the years, the Colosseum has been damaged by earthquakes and looters, but it remains an iconic symbol of Rome's rich history and culture.
Discovering the Roman Forum
The Roman Forum is another must-see destination on the Roman Map of the World. This ancient plaza was the political and commercial center of ancient Rome and is home to some of the city's most iconic ruins.
The Ruins of the Roman Forum
Some of the most famous ruins in the Roman Forum include the Temple of Saturn, the Temple of Vesta, and the Arch of Titus. Visitors can explore these ruins and learn about the history and culture of ancient Rome. The Roman Forum is also home to some of the city's most beautiful gardens and fountains, making it a picturesque destination for travelers.
